Transaction dd88a704b793fbdcd5139f943ebca86f0c12240f717d6b027aee31d7a38cc797

1 Input
2 Outputs
  • dd88a704b793fbdcd5139f943ebca86f0c12240f717d6b027aee31d7a38cc797:0
  • value  11890269
    address  39PgKLHZd2jRdd2dh2tMuLdc3QyMybQ3ay
  • dd88a704b793fbdcd5139f943ebca86f0c12240f717d6b027aee31d7a38cc797:1
  • value  130000
    address  1Dirdq8cLqKe3D4KQi8KuXvzEVRSKgLVCo